No. Sarah J. Maas put in a great deal of effort to create the Throne of Glass series. She developed a detailed and immersive world filled with magic, political intrigue, and adventure. The story has its own mythology, history, and set of rules. Fanfiction, on the other hand, is usually based on an existing work and modifies or expands on it. Throne of Glass is an original creation and not a fanfiction.

No. Throne of Glass is an independent work. It has a distinct style and narrative. The author, Sarah J. Maas, likely drew inspiration from various sources like mythology, history, and her own imagination, but not from fanfiction. Fanfiction usually takes elements from an existing work, and Throne of Glass has its own independent identity.
